The Air District is announcing the launch of the Charge! Program’s grant application process to access at least $10 million in grant funding to offset the cost of purchasing and installing new chargers for light-duty electric vehicles at multi-family housing facilities, destinations, transit parking locations, and workplaces across the Bay Area. This funding is available to businesses, homeowner associations, non-profits, public agencies, and tribes. Applications are being accepted now through June 6, 2025, at 5PM.

The Bay Area Air District is encouraging residents to prepare now for potential wildfire smoke impacts during the 2026 wildfire season. National and regional fire outlooks indicate near to above-normal wildfire potential across Northern California through much of the summer, driven by dry fuels, developing drought conditions and an active start to the wildfire season that is already impacting parts of the state.
